RECON: TNO occultation with 523703

Event between (523703) 14HX199 and star GA0740:08638058 with event index number of 2755058

Geocentric closest approach at 2029/05/22 09:07:28 UTC

J2000 position of star is 17:27:47.3 -15:52:50
Equinox of date position of star is 17:29:08.2 -15:53:54
Stellar brightness G=13.7, use SENSEUP=64 with the MallinCam and and exposure time of 1 seconds with the QHY174 camera.
Star is 96 degrees from the moon. Moon is 64% illuminated.
Apparent brightness V=22.1

[RECON map]
Object is 30.9 AU from the Sun and 30.0 AU from the Earth.
Apparent velocity is 21.6 km/sec on the sky relative to the star, or, 3.6 arcsec/hr.
The 1-sigma error in the time of the event is 196 seconds.
The 1-sigma cross-track error in the shadow position is 1662 km.
The sky-plane scale is 21730.4 km/arcsec.

The object has an absolute magnitude Hv=7.2
Diameter=221.8 km assuming a 5% albedo -- 10.4 sec chord
Diameter=90.6 km assuming a 30% albedo -- 4.2 sec chord
Dynamical classification is 3:2E
